方法一: 1.在router.js里面(即路由文件中),此時模式為 history const router = new VueRouter({ mode: 'history', routes, ...
功能 像搜索功能,在點擊某項進入詳情頁,再回到搜索界面,如果不做特殊處理,初始化到原來的狀態,在vue中可以使用keep-alive緩存搜索界面,達到數據不刷新的結果。 思路 在搜索路由對象的meta添加一個keepAlive屬性,值為true,表示在路由切換的時候,會被緩存 ...
很多時候遇到這種需求從列表第三頁點擊某個item進入到詳情頁,然后點擊瀏覽器后退按鈕退回到列表頁,這個時候往往回到了列表中第一頁的數據,如果我希望保持回到第三頁,該如何操作呢? 列表頁點擊分頁的方法中: this.$router.push({path:"partList",query ...
詳情頁列表頁 列表頁展示titile--這個模型的部分字段 詳情頁展示這個模型的所有字段 我想看下related_name這個從主表取子表數據 取數據--官網投票例子 https://docs.djangoproject.com/en/2.1/intro/tutorial02 ...
。 列表頁面每次請求列表數據時,都會將搜索條件作為url的hash值添加到url的后面,給url添加has ...
背景: 對於一般采用同樣的技術棧開發的多頁面應用來說,可能遇到的狀況如下: h5上拉刷新來實現分頁,當有很多頁的話,點擊列表某一頁去詳細,然后從詳情返回上一頁,可能刷新上一頁,位置不能保持,體驗不好 列表使用a鏈接過去的,詳情使用window.history.go ...
新聞流和游戲列表需要實現 跳轉到詳情頁后返回,回到原位置。 新聞流: 新聞資源支持iframe, 利用同源頁面跳轉,瀏覽器不會刷新頁面,通過在iframe中打開新聞詳情頁實現。 location.history.pushState( {} , "title ...